Beautiful store selling a range of exceptional gifts and items.

We had a look around this store during our visit to the lovely town of Hahndorf.

I was so impressed after seeing for the first time such exquisite wooden crafted items imported from Germany, particularly the Pyramids which are handmade wooden items of different designs (including my personal favourite - xmas!) which hold tea light candles. When the candle is lit the fan moves around as a result of the heat of the candle

Be prepared they are very costly but according to the sales assistant, these items are originals and come from a small German town.

Staff are friendly and do not mind customers browsing and admire!

The Candle man has been around for ages and is a bit of an institution in hahndorf. The store stocks a range of handmade candles with scents ranging from woody, fruity, spicy to floral. The candles are very well priced and burn for a long time, eg 30 hours +
